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bad-smelling Alkanet | Larch Disco |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Fungi (Fungi)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Ascomycota (Sac Fungi)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Leotiomycetes (Leotiomycetes) |
| Order | Boraginales (Boraginales) | Helotiales (Helotiales) |
| Family | Boraginaceae | Lachnaceae |
| Genus | Alkanna | Lachnellula |
| Species | Alkanna maleolens | Lachnellula occidentalis |
